Output 31f41af12dac09da0bdef3fa15609e7fb6f0f7d2e1472b70ace78835a09f1014:7

value
62099535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 877b1972bc44345627406a8af4f7b8fa2fb83ca8 OP_EQUAL
address
3E3NcY8kRTU2hsaRNrz467kgzDB2Ge3Hgz
transaction
31f41af12dac09da0bdef3fa15609e7fb6f0f7d2e1472b70ace78835a09f1014
spent
true